— Several WWE talent have had a hectic last seven days specifically as it pertains to travel with having Raw or Smackdown in North America, then the Greatest Royal Rumble in Saudi Arabia and then coming back for TV shows this week. For some wrestlers, the schedule was even more chaotic, according to pwinsider.com

— Raw brand wrestlers flew out to Saudi Arabia last Tuesday and Smackdown brand wrestlers flew out on Wednesday. After participating in the PPV on Friday that ended at approximately midnight local time, talent was flown back out to North America arriving back at New York’s JFK airport on Saturday afternoon. These wrestlers were then able to make it back home for at most 24 hours before heading back out to make it to Montreal, Canada – which is the site for tonight’s Raw and tomorrow’s Smackdown.
— Some wrestlers then had connecting flights back through New York through LaGuardia airport to Montreal but upon arriving in New York they found that those flights were cancelled. Rather than wait for another flight to open up, several wrestlers then rented cars to make the six-hour drive from New York to Montreal for tonight’s Raw to complete what has been a crazy last few days.
